UnitTest(C#) 概念~作成~活用
イベント内容
主題を変えながら、C#/WPFの開発をするにあたって、効率のいい作り方や実装方針など説明します。
主題
- [C#] AVAYA開発(電話制御)
- [C#] JIRA API開発
- WPF処理高速化
- IE→EDGE対応(EOSLが2022年6月)
- アジャイル開発の進め方
- Specflow (Cucumber for .NET) テスト自動化
- TDD/ATDD テスト作成
今回の内容
コードが予想どおりに動作することを確認するには、単体テストを作成して実行します。 単体テストと呼ばれる理由は、プログラムの機能を、個々の 単体 としてテストできる独立したテスト可能な動作に分解するためです。 Visual Studio テスト エクスプローラーには、Visual Studio で単体テストを実行して結果を表示するための柔軟で効率的な方法が用意されています。
時間 | 内容 |
---|---|
18:00~18:05 | 挨拶 |
18:05~18:20 | UnitTestとは? |
18:20~18:40 | 品質管理の観点を考慮した概論 |
18:40~19:00 | 環境構築 |
19:00~20:00 | テストクラス作成 |
【テストカバレッジツール】 https://docs.microsoft.com/ja-jp/dotnet/core/testing/unit-testing-code-coverage?tabs=windows&WT.mc_id=DT-MVP-4039890
【GitHub Download URL】 https://desktop.github.com/
【SampleSource】 https://github.com/sungmanko/ParkingSystem
https://drive.google.com/file/d/1QQTSzzPVA0d3VMCsHiTlonpWUIg7rSUd/view?usp=sharing
参加ルール
すべての参加者に対し、以下を禁止事項とします。
登壇者を気遣わないような野次行為 お酒は適度に、泥酔しないでください
注意事項
※ 掲載タイミングや更新頻度によっては、情報提供元ページの内容と差異が発生しますので予めご了承ください。
※ 最新情報の確認や参加申込手続き、イベントに関するお問い合わせ等は情報提供元ページにてお願いします。